Abstract

An achievement platform may be maintained using a database system. A user interface may be displayed on a device of an authorized user of the achievement platform. The user interface may be configurable to allow the authorized user to create or modify customizable awards that are achievable based on customizable logic definable by the authorized user. The authorized user may be affiliated with a first one of a plurality of organizations implementing an application or service. Input, to create a first award based on first customizable logic may be processed. The first customizable logic may be configured by the authorized user such that satisfaction of conditions causes designated users associated with the application or service to be presented with the first award. It may be determined that a first user affiliated with the first organization has satisfied the conditions. The first user may be presented with the first award.
